description: Amazon Cognito Federated Identities
Amazon Cognito Federated Identities is a web service that delivers scoped temporary credentials to mobile devices and other untrusted environments. It uniquely identifies a device and supplies the user with a consistent identity over the lifetime of an application.
Using Amazon Cognito Federated Identities, you can enable authentication with one or more third-party identity providers (Facebook, Google, or Login with Amazon) or an Amazon Cognito user pool, and you can also choose to support unauthenticated access from your app. Cognito delivers a unique identifier for each user and acts as an OpenID token provider trusted by AWS Security Token Service (STS) to access temporary, limited-privilege AWS credentials.

- description: The status of the user import job. One of the following:
-
Created - The job was created but not started.
-
Pending - A transition state. You have started the job, but it has not begun importing users yet.
-
InProgress - The job has started, and users are being imported.
-
Stopping - You have stopped the job, but the job has not stopped importing users yet.
-
Stopped - You have stopped the job, and the job has stopped importing users.
-
Succeeded - The job has completed successfully.
-
Failed - The job has stopped due to an error.
-
Expired - You created a job, but did not start the job within 24-48 hours. All data associated with the job was deleted, and the job can't be started.
